Sr Ui Developer Resume
Reno, NV
SUMMARY:
- Over 7+ years experience in developing UI/web applications using XHTML, HTML, HTML5, CSS, CSS3, JavaScript, jQuery, AJAX, XML, JSON.
- Expertise in developing web - based applications using libraries and frameworks like Angular JS, Bootstrap, jQuery, Ruby on Rails, Knockout.js, Node Js, React Js, D3 Js Backbone.js, and Require JS.
- Practical experience of working with technologies like Kendo UI and jQuery UI for developing a presentable User Interface.
- Implemented many responsive web-based applications by integrating the concepts of Bootstrap framework.
- Experience working in Web and Mobile environment.
- Proficient in dealing with CSS pre-processors namely LESS and SASS.
- Experienced in using automation tools like Bower, Grunt, and Gulp.
- Thorough understanding and experience in JavaScript concepts and coding.
- Proficient in handling elements of Document Object Model (DOM).
- Experience on working with CSS Backgrounds, CSS Layouts, CSS Positioning, CSS Animations, CSS Text, CSS Borders, CSS Margin, CSS Padding, CSS Table, Pseudo Classes and Pseudo Elements.
- Expertise in playing around with URL parameters.
- Well-versed in working in a UI/UX development environment.
- Experience in different stages of development in Agile and Waterfall methodologies.
- Developed web applications that are cross-browser compatible by coding in different CSS styles.
- Dealt with issues related to cross-site-scripting while developing web-based applications.
- Excellent understanding on RIA, AJAX and Web 2.0 applications both for PC and mobile devices
- Experienced in working with Apache, IIS web servers and GITLAB.
- Thorough understanding about the stages involved ina Software Development Life Cycle.
- Experienced with Firebug for Mozilla and Chrome debugger and IE Developer Toolbar for Internet Explorer.
- Expert in Adobe Illustrator, Adobe Photoshop, Adobe In Design, Adobe Bridge, Adobe Designer, Adobe Image Ready, Adobe/Multimedia Flash, Dream weaver.
- Expertise in working with MVC frameworks like Angular JS, Ruby on Rails, Backbone.js.
- Strong knowledge and experience in Node JS for providing back-end support for the application.
- Worked with JSP/Servlet to provide back-end support for the application.
- Proficient in working in Test Driven Development (TDD) by writing test-cases in JUnit.
- Skilled in taking the support of Cordova for deploying application into Mobiles with OS like Android and IOS.
- Experience with User Acceptance Testing (UAT) and Accessibility Testing.
- Strong experience in working with IDEs like Eclipse, NetBeans, Brackets for different projects.
- Worked on modern browsers like Mozilla Firefox, Google Chrome, Safari and IE.
- Developed projects by using IDEs like Photoshop, Adobe Dreamweaver.
- Experience of working with different kinds of databases like SQL, Oracle 11g, SQLite, and MongoDB.
- Efficient in leading a team, organizing tasks, analyzing situations and coordinating work with peer mates.
KEY STRENGTHS:
- Excellent written, verbal and personal communication skills.
- Strong drives to learn and apply new technologies in real-world situations.
- Ability to work in Team and Independent
- Ability to work in fast paced environments.
- Highly proficient in formulating and refining product requirements.
KEY SKILLS:
Java, C, C++, J2EEJUnitAngular JS, Bootstrap, jQuery UI, Backbone.js, Require JS Knockout JS, D3 JS, React JS, EXTJSDOJO, YUIAJAXSVN, GIT, CVS, TFSSONOR, JENKINS
HTML/ HTML5, CSS/ CSS3, DHTML
JavaScript, jQuery, AJAX, PHP, JSON, Node JSLESS, SASS
Rails, IonicWeb environment, Mobile environment
NPM, Bower, Gulp, Grunt
JQUERY
XML, XSLT, XHTML
RESTFUL, SOAP Web Services
Visual Studio, Eclipse, NetBeans, Dreamweaver
Apache Tomcat, JBoss, IIS, Weblogic, IBM WebSphere
Windows 98/2000/XP/Vista/7/8/10, Linux, Ubuntu, Mac OS X, UNIX, LINUX
T - SQL, PL/SQL
My SQL, SQL Server, Oracle
DB Visualizer, Oracle SQL Developer
Fire Bug, Chrome Developer
Ant, Maven
Rational Rose, UML
PHOTOSHOP, FLASH
Waterfall, Agile, Scrum
PROFESSIONAL EXPERIENCE:
Confidential, Reno, NV
Sr UI DeveloperResponsibilities:
- Used HTML, DHTML, CSS, Dream weaver, JavaScript to develop frontend web pages.
- Involved in all SDLC phases Analysis, Design, Development, Testing and Deployment
- Built Web pages that are more user-interactive using JQuery Plugins, AJAX, JavaScript, React JS and AngularJS.
- Developed cross browser compatible HTML and CSS reusable templates and integrated the UI with the application.
- Designed and implemented the User Interface using JavaScript, HTML5, XHTML, XML, CSS3, JSP and AJAX.
- Implemented coding in Node JS for rendering data to application from the MongoDB.
- Experience with various MVC Java frameworks like Backbone.js, Require.js.
- Developed the application to be cross-browser compatible. Wrote CSS coding to support IE, and chrome browsers.
- Used ExtJS with techniques like AJAX, DHTML and DOM scripting for building interactive web pages
- Participated in bug fixing with QA team, which involved cross browser testing as well as load and performance checking
- Involved in writing application level code to interact with APIs, RESTful Web Services using AJAX, JSON.
- Debug the application using Firebug to traverse the documents and manipulated the Nodes using DOM and DOM Functions.
- Kept track of different versions of files using VSS content management system, and uploaded the developed pages in accordance with the new standards.
- Deployed the web-based application into Android OS using Cordova’s support.
- Developed code to call the web service/APIs to fetch the data and populate on the UI using JQUERY/AJAX.
- Actively used XML (documents and transformations) for creating templates with dynamic data from XML file
- Developed Mobile Apps using JQuery Mobile.
- Undergone through different stages of development in Waterfall model.
- Committed code change into repository by using version control tool SVN.
- Implemented the application as a Single Page Web Application in order to avoid high network traffic.
- Utilized techniques and components of Kendo UI for providing an appealing user interface for online banking customers.
- Developed code to call the Restful Web services to fetch the data and populate on the UI using Angular JS/AJAX.
- Created Responsive Designs (Mobile/Tablet/Desktop) using HTML5 & CSS3.
- Made use of Bootstrap for turning out the website into a responsive web-based application.
- Used Agile methodology for the software development.
- Using Google analytics reports optimized the page load time for the pages that had heavy traffic and improvised those pages using CSS and fixed the issues for the pages with low traffic and high load time. This directly increased traffic & sales; which decreased maintenance and capital expenditures for department.
Environment: HTML, CSS, JavaScript, Ajax, JSON, Eclipse, JQUERY, SVN, Angular JS, Bootstrap, ngResource, ui.router, MongoDB, Bootstrap, Kendo UI, Node JS, Cordova
Confidential, Washington, DC
UI Developer
Responsibilities:
- Developed new GUI widgets in YUI, JavaScript, HTML, and CSS.
- Involved in the requirement gathering and documentation.
- Worked on Node JS technology for rendering server side support to the application.
- Utilized Bootstrap’s support to build a responsive web design.
- Worked on several bugs related to panel component.
- Responsible for styling the application using CSS3 which targets the W3 standards in order to support Google Chrome and Mozilla Firefox browsers.
- Used SASS as the style sheet language.
- Developer new custom JSP tags to generate corporate standard markup, and server-side framework components using Java, Servlets, JSP & Struts
- I also created documentation and training materials for framework users and developers including performance optimization and MVC techniques.
- Implemented Auto Complete/Auto Suggest functionality using Ajax, JQuery, Web Service call and JSON.
- Worked as an internal member of UI development team and supported the team in building out a responsive web application for the company’s website.
- Used Bootstrap and AngularJS in effective web design.
- Developed the application using Adobe Dreamweaver.
- Implemented the web-based application using Angular JS framework.
- Supported the backend team in dealing with JSON data from MongoDB database.
- Understanding and building on top of existing code.
- Developed dynamic e-mails using JavaScript, and HTML5 and CSS3.
- Used Gulp for task automation and GIT for version control.
- Worked with Knockout JS framework for providing user controller and to provide two-way data binding.
- Designed Frontend with in object oriented JavaScript framework like Angular.JS, Node.js and Ext.JS.
- Interfaced with third-party vendors to customize UI/UX solutions for web verticals.
- Incorporated mobile based features into the application using Ionic framework.
- Worked as an internal member of the project to support development, testing, analyzing and reviewing.
- Used Backbone.js for Fetching Data from the Server by giving URL to get JSON data for model and to populate model from the server.
- Used SVN repository for version control
- Used Web Developer, Firebug, and IE developer toolbar for debugging and browser compatibility
- Built the application to support both web and mobile environment.
- Adopted Waterfall Methodology and had gone through development phases like conception, initiation, analysis, design, construction, testing, production/implementation and maintenance.
- Helped in implementing different web services in different functional models.
- Tested the framework on multiple targets and debugged the issues that were found.
- Followed the agile methodology for implementing the project.
- Took care of code review, code fixes and bug fixes.
Environment: HTML, CSS, JavaScript, DOM, SOY, Mustache, YUI, SASS, JIRA, Compass, Shellek, GitLab, Windows, HTML5, CSS3, JSON, Angular JS, Bootstrap, Node JS, MongoDB, AJAX, Ionic, Cordova, Knockout JS, Backbone Js, Dreamweaver.
Confidential, Pittsburgh, PA
Web Developer
Responsibilities:
- Developed UI pages using HTML, XUL, DHTML, XHTML, DOM, CSS, JSON, JavaScript, JQUERY and AJAX.
- Created XHTML pages with CSS and the Box Model.
- Integrated the Java code (API) in JSP pages.
- Worked with CSS pre-processor tools namely LESS, and SASS.
- Developed presentation-tier JSP pages in HTML, Implemented jQuery Data Grid control, Validation control and other Widget controls.
- Developed Web forms/user interfaces using Struts MVC, jQuery and JSP.
- Used Ajax Controls, Web forms, JavaScript and HTML for Commission, Payment and Inventory reports.
- Worked on AJAX controls like Update Panel to manage the post back of the web page to server, AJAX Script Manager and Script Manager Proxy controls to register JavaScript and web service files.
- Used JavaScript accordingly for validation purpose, browser detection and controls.
- Used jQuery Plugins for Drag and Drop, Widgets, Menus, User Interface and Forms.
- Developed Date Time Picker using Object Oriented JavaScript extensively.
- Designed PDF, excel and print previews for all the reports in the application using HTML, JavaScript and SQL Stored Procedure.
- Worked on Web AccessibilityandSEO techniques
- Extensive experience of Object Oriented JavaScript design pattern and JavaScript MVC Patterns preferably AngularJS
- Worked with XPath, XML Node, XML Data documents to synchronize with dataset.
- Debug the application using Firebug to traverse the documents and manipulated the nodes using DOM and DOM Functions.
- Used Dreamweaver as Html editor for designing new pages.
- Identified the way to increase the search engine optimization (SEO) and social media friendly.
- Responsible for handling the responsive design of the application using Bootstrap framework.
- Implemented back-end RESTful web service for providing data to the application.
- Involved in developing XUL, HTML, and JavaScript for client side presentation and data validation on the client side within the forms.
- Developed scripts in the backend using PHP programming.
- Involved in writing and modifying Procedure, Queries, Views & Triggers and calling them from JavaScript using the Temp net Framework.
- Worked in Onsite - Offshore model.
- Took the support of automation tools like Bower, Grunt, and Gulp to carry out repetitive tasks.
- Implemented the coding in Eclipse IDE.
- Written SQL Queries to interact with Oracle database.
- Used SVN for version control and Clear Quest for defect tracking.
- Successfully executed all the test cases and fixed any bugs/issues identified during the test cycles.
Environment: HTML, CSS, XML, DHTML, XHTML, DOM, JavaScript, JQuery, LESS, SASS, Twitter Bootstrap, AJAX, Tomcat, Apache, Grunt, Adobe Dreamweaver CS5, AJAX, JSON, JSTL, ECLIPSE, SQL server, MySQL, SVN, GIT,PHP, Clear Quest, Harvest and MS Office.
Confidential, New York, NYUI Developer
Responsibilities:
- Responsible for developing the UI pages using HTML5, CSS3, JavaScript, Bootstrap, JSON, jQuery, Ajax.
- Designed and developed an interface for Shared Shelf- a digital image library.
- Developed web presentation layer using HTML and CSS according to internal standards and guidelines.
- Worked with a team of developers in developing and maintaining the promotional area for the Confidential digital library using HTML, CSS, and JavaScript and SVN Version Control system.
- Worked on the whole application module using technologies such as JavaScript,jQuery and Ajax Concepts.
- Created forms to collect and validate data from the user in HTML and JavaScript.
- Worked with Java Technology as a backend and also worked with RequireJs.
- Experience with jQuery, backbone.js and Angular Js.
- Involved in designing and developing the JSON, XML Objects with MySQL.
- Responsible for checking cross browser compatibility and hence worked on different browsers like safari, Internet explorer, Firefox and Google chrome.
- Used EXT JS for building rich internet applications, backbone JS & Require JS to optimize in-browser use and to load the module and to improve the Speed.
- Developed Web Services for data transfer from client to server and vice versa using Apache Axis, SOAP, WSDL, and UDDI.
- Design and functionality using JavaScript libraries (ExtJS) and widgets. Implemented the elements producing all the required HTML and CSS and ensured proper connectivity to the backend systems.
- Collaborated with the User Experience team to prototype design ideas and advise on wireframes and visual designs.
- Translated the Photoshop images into functional interfaces.
- Checked for cross-browser compatibility, security and testing.
- Defined new validations through Angular.js for the form field validation implemented through HTML5.
- Used JQUERY plug-ins to implement features as a light box, sliders and other intuitive features.
- Designed the table less web applications using CSS and with the help of tags as per W3C standards.
- Involved in writing application level code to interact with APIs, Web Services using AJAX, JSON and XML.
- Involved in developing and testing the intranet web applications using JSP, JavaScript and CSS.
- Involved in used Log4j utility to generate run-time logs, creating DDL and DML SQL scripts for creation of database objects.
- Used Agile methodology for the software development.
- Developed SQL queries to perform insert, update or delete operation on MySQL database.
- Implemented faster mobile-friendly applications using Twitter Bootstrap framework.
- Responsible for the design of web applications right from the conceptualization stage to its implementation and maintenance.
- Worked in all phases of SDLC, including requirements analysis, design and development, bug fixing, supporting QA teams and debugging production issues.
Environment: HTML 4/5, CSS 2/3, JavaScript, JQUERY, Bootstrap, JSP, AJAX, JSON, XML, AngularJS, Dreamweaver CS5, Scrum, DOM, DML, DHTML, EXT JS, backbone.js, Bootstrap, Adobe Flash, Photoshop, Dreamweaver, XML, Apache, SOAP, Internet Explorer, Firefox, Chrome, Oracle, Windows.
Confidential
Web Developer
Responsibilities:
- Responsible to understand the Business goals, objectives and site functionality.
- Project management through Agile Development Methodology.
- Designed and developed several UI Screens.
- Defined and developed the application’s presentation layer using HTML, CSS and JavaScript meeting W3C standards
- Involved in cross - browser and multi - browser coding techniques.
- Carried out tests on the code using JUnit.
- Involved in writing SQL Queries, Stored Procedures.
- Debugging WebPages with firebug and fixing issues.
- Worked on the project in Eclipse IDE.
- Worked on Cross Browser issues for different versions of IE, Mozilla and Chrome.
- Responsible for styling the application using CSS3 which targets the W3 standards.
- Produced content pages with CSS layout and style markup presentations and also used JavaScript methods and properties.
- Designed data formatted web applications using HTML and CSS and deploy the script by client side scripting using JavaScript.
- Designed and developed CSS behaviors, CSS styles, CSS fonts, CSS buttons, Pseudo Classes, Pseudo elements in CSS.
- Designed Banners, Icons and Logos.
- Experience in User Acceptance Testing (UAT) and Accessibility Testing.
- Worked with clients and gather requirements and developed as per their needs and requirements.
- Front end coding with HTML and CSS.
- Created forms for user input. Extensive use of CSS.
- Web sites are developed, maintained and run within CMS.
- Coded Java Script for page functionality.
- Define technical requirements based upon business requirements.
- Gathered requirements and documented technical project information.
- Designed and Developed User Interface in HTML, JavaScript and CSS for different modules such as Log in, Client Information, Medicine Inventory.
- Used Java script for client side validations.
- Debugging and testing existing code, JavaScript performance optimization.
- Worked on Cross Browser Issues for different versions of IE, Mozilla and Chrome.
- Involved in bug fixing and enhancing existing functionality.
Environment: HTML, CSS, JavaScript, Notepad
